30 | // in ms: |
---|
31 | #define ON_TIME (180) |
---|
32 | #define OFF_TIME ( 80) |
---|
33 | #define SUM_TIME (ON_TIME+OFF_TIME) |
---|
34 | |
---|
35 | struct tone { |
---|
36 | char c; |
---|
37 | float f0; |
---|
38 | float f1; |
---|
39 | } g_tones[] = { |
---|
40 | {'1', 697, 1209}, |
---|
41 | {'2', 697, 1336}, |
---|
42 | {'3', 697, 1477}, |
---|
43 | {'A', 697, 1633}, |
---|
44 | |
---|
45 | {'4', 770, 1209}, |
---|
46 | {'5', 770, 1336}, |
---|
47 | {'6', 770, 1477}, |
---|
48 | {'B', 770, 1633}, |
---|
49 | |
---|
50 | {'7', 852, 1209}, |
---|
51 | {'8', 852, 1336}, |
---|
52 | {'9', 852, 1477}, |
---|
53 | {'C', 852, 1633}, |
---|
54 | |
---|
55 | {'*', 941, 1209}, |
---|
56 | {'0', 941, 1336}, |
---|
57 | {'#', 941, 1477}, |
---|
58 | {'D', 941, 1633}, |
---|
59 | |
---|
60 | {0, -1, -1} |
---|
61 | }; |

77 | int calc (int16_t * samples, size_t len, int rate, char c) { |
---|
78 | struct tone * ct = NULL; |
---|
79 | int i; |
---|
80 | float t; |
---|
81 | float t_inc = 1./rate; |
---|
82 | float t_max = ON_TIME / 1000.; |
---|
83 | float fc0, fc1; |
---|
84 | |
---|
85 | // printf("calc(*): t_inc=%f, t_max=%f\n", t_inc, t_max); |
---|
86 | |
---|
87 | if ( c >= 'a' ) |
---|
88 | c -= 'a' - 'A'; |
---|
89 | |
---|
90 | for (i = 0; g_tones[i].c != 0; i++) { |
---|
91 | if ( g_tones[i].c == c ) { |
---|
92 | ct = &(g_tones[i]); |
---|
93 | break; |
---|
94 | } |
---|
95 | } |
---|
96 | |
---|
97 | // printf("calc(*): ct=%p\n", ct); |
---|
98 | |
---|
99 | if ( ct == NULL ) |
---|
100 | return -1; |
---|
101 | |
---|
102 | fc0 = 2 * M_PI * ct->f0; |
---|
103 | fc1 = 2 * M_PI * ct->f1; |
---|
104 | |
---|
105 | // printf("fc0=%f, fc1=%f\n", fc0, fc1); |
---|
106 | |
---|
107 | memset(samples, 0, len); |
---|
108 | |
---|
109 | for (i = 0, t = 0; t < t_max; t += t_inc, i++) { |
---|
110 | // printf("i=%i, t=%f\n", i, t); |
---|
111 | samples[i] = (sinf(fc0*t) + sinf(fc1*t))*8192.0; |
---|
112 | } |
---|
113 | |
---|
114 | return 0; |
---|
115 | } |
